Hur kan jag se vilken användare som använder mer CPU Linux?

Vilken process förbrukar mer CPU Linux?

2) Hur man hittar process med hög CPU-förbrukning i Linux med hjälp av ps-kommandot

  1. ps: Detta är ett kommando.
  2. -e : Välj alla processer.
  3. -o : För att anpassa ett utdataformat.
  4. –sort=-%cpu : Sortera utdata baserat på CPU-användning.
  5. head : För att visa de första 10 raderna av utgången.
  6. PID: Unikt ID för processen.

10 december. 2019 г.

Hur hittar du vilken tråd som tar maximal CPU i Linux?

Vilken Java-tråd stör processorn?

  1. Kör jstack , där pid är process-id för en Java-process. Det enkla sättet att hitta det är att köra ett annat verktyg som ingår i JDK – jps . …
  2. Sök efter "körbara" trådar. …
  3. Upprepa steg 1 och 2 ett par gånger och se om du kan hitta ett mönster.

19 mars. 2015 г.

Hur kan jag se vilken användare som förbrukar minne Linux?

Kommandon för att kontrollera minnesanvändning i Linux

  1. cat Kommando för att visa Linux-minnesinformation.
  2. gratis kommando för att visa mängden fysiskt och byta minne.
  3. vmstat Kommando för att rapportera virtuell minnesstatistik.
  4. top Kommando för att kontrollera minnesanvändning.
  5. htop Kommando för att hitta minnesbelastning för varje process.

18 juni. 2019 г.

Hur kommer du att kontrollera de 10 bästa CPU-konsumerande processen i Linux?

Kommandot ps visar varje process ( -e ) med ett användardefinierat format ( -o pcpu ). Det första fältet är pcpu (cpu-användning). Den är sorterad i omvänd ordning för att visa topp 10 CPU-ätprocesser.

Hur hittar jag de 5 bästa processerna i Linux?

top Kommando för att se Linux CPU-belastning

För att avsluta toppfunktionen, tryck på bokstaven q på tangentbordet. Några andra användbara kommandon medan top körs inkluderar: M – sortera uppgiftslistan efter minnesanvändning. P – sortera uppgiftslistan efter processoranvändning.

Varför är Linux CPU-användning så hög?

Vanliga orsaker till hög CPU-användning

Resursproblem – Alla systemresurser som RAM, Disk, Apache etc. kan orsaka hög CPU-användning. Systemkonfiguration – Vissa standardinställningar eller andra felkonfigurationer kan leda till användningsproblem. Bugg i koden – En applikationsbugg kan leda till minnesläcka etc.

Hur får jag 100 CPU-användning på Linux?

För att skapa en 100 % CPU-belastning på din Linux-dator, gör följande.

  1. Öppna din favoritterminalapp. Min är xfce4-terminal.
  2. Identifiera hur många kärnor och trådar din CPU har. Du kan få detaljerad CPU-information med följande kommando: cat /proc/cpuinfo. …
  3. Kör sedan följande kommando som root: # yes > /dev/null &

23 juni. 2016 г.

Hur kontrollerar jag mina CPU-trådar?

Klicka på CPU-fliken och strax före grafen till höger ser du lite information. Bland de visade mätvärdena är ditt kärnantal och logiska processorer. Logiska processorer hänvisar till trådarna, och där har du det! Du vet hur många trådar du har.

Hur kontrollerar jag om en tråd körs i Linux?

Använder det översta kommandot

Det översta kommandot kan visa en realtidsvy av enskilda trådar. För att aktivera trådvyer i den övre utgången, åberopa toppen med alternativet "-H". Detta kommer att lista alla Linux-trådar. Du kan också växla på eller av trådvisningsläget medan toppen är igång, genom att trycka på 'H'-tangenten.

Hur kontrollerar jag CPU och minnesutnyttjande på Linux?

Hur tar man reda på CPU-användning i Linux?

  1. Kommandot "sar". För att visa CPU-användning med "sar", använd följande kommando: $ sar -u 2 5t. …
  2. Kommandot "iostat". iostat-kommandot rapporterar Central Processing Unit-statistik (CPU) och in-/utdatastatistik för enheter och partitioner. …
  3. GUI-verktyg.

20 februari. 2009 г.

Var är den nedlagda processen i Linux?

Hur man upptäcker en zombieprocess. Zombieprocesser kan lätt hittas med kommandot ps. Inom ps-utgången finns en STAT-kolumn som visar processens nuvarande status, en zombieprocess kommer att ha Z som status. Förutom STAT-kolumnen har zombies vanligtvis orden i CMD-kolumnen också...

Hur kontrollerar jag minnet på Linux?

Linux

  1. Öppna kommandoraden.
  2. Skriv följande kommando: grep MemTotal /proc/meminfo.
  3. Du bör se något som liknar följande som utdata: MemTotal: 4194304 kB.
  4. Detta är ditt totala tillgängliga minne.

Hur hittar jag CPU i Linux?

9 användbara kommandon för att få CPU-information på Linux

  1. Få CPU-information med cat Command. …
  2. lscpu-kommando – Visar CPU-arkitekturinformation. …
  3. cpuid Command – Visar x86 CPU. …
  4. dmidecode-kommando – Visar Linux-hårdvaruinformation. …
  5. Inxi Tool – Visar Linux-systeminformation. …
  6. lshw Tool – Lista hårdvarukonfiguration. …
  7. hardinfo – Visar hårdvaruinformation i GTK+-fönstret. …
  8. hwinfo – Visar aktuell maskinvaruinformation.

Hur ser jag CPU-procent i Linux?

Hur beräknas den totala CPU-användningen för en Linux-servermonitor?

  1. CPU-användning beräknas med kommandot 'top'. CPU-användning = 100 – vilotid. T.ex:
  2. tomgångsvärde = 93.1. CPU-användning = ( 100 – 93.1 ) = 6.9 %
  3. Om servern är en AWS-instans beräknas CPU-användningen med formeln: CPU-användning = 100 – idle_time – steal_time.

Hur beräknas CPU -användningen?

Formeln för CPU-användning är 1−pn, där n är antalet processer som körs i minnet och p är den genomsnittliga procentandelen av tid som processer väntar på I/O.

Gilla det här inlägget? Dela gärna med dina vänner:
OS idag